What Is High-Frequency Trading (HFT)? Decoding Crypto Trading Strategies
High-frequency trading is an algorithmic approach involving thousands of transactions executed in milliseconds. Traders leverage:
- Advanced bots analyzing cross-exchange data
- Ultra-low latency infrastructure
- Micro-profit strategies through rapid position turnover

Can HFT Be Applied to Cryptocurrency Markets?
Yes, but with caveats:
- Volatility management is critical due to crypto's price swings
- Co-location (proximity to exchange servers) reduces latency
- Competition drives technological arms races for speed advantages
How Cryptocurrency HFT Works: Automation & Algorithmic Edge
Core operational principles:
- Algorithmic scanning detects subtle market signals across platforms
- Automated execution opens/closes positions faster than manual trading
- Trend capitalization exploits emerging patterns milliseconds after detection
5 Critical Factors for Successful Crypto HFT
- High-speed order systems - Complex algorithms process orders at microsecond speeds
- Nanosecond timeframes - Positions held for milliseconds to seconds
- Co-location services - Minimizes data transmission delays
- Overnight risk avoidance - No positions held through volatile overnight sessions
- Order flow strategies - High order submission/cancellation ratios test market conditions
3 Proven HFT Strategies for Crypto Traders
Market Making
Simultaneous buy/sell orders capitalize on bid-ask spreads while providing liquidity. Exchanges often partner with market makers to stabilize trading environments.
Arbitrage Trading
Exploits price discrepancies across exchanges (e.g., BTC priced $27,260 vs. $27,220 on different platforms). Requires:
- Real-time price monitoring
- Instant execution capabilities

Volume Trading
High-speed execution leverages volatility from sudden volume spikes that manual traders can't exploit.
Advantages vs. Disadvantages of Crypto HFT
6 Key Benefits:
- Enhances market liquidity
- Eliminates human error
- Tightens bid-ask spreads
- Improves price discovery
- Increases market efficiency
- Generates micro-profit opportunities
3 Potential Risks:
- Algorithm errors may amplify losses
- Requires substantial technical infrastructure
- Potential for market manipulation
